Investing in expensive faucets ($300–$800+) is generally worth it for heavy-use areas like the kitchen, but standard models ($100–$250) work perfectly fine for low-traffic powder rooms. The value comes down to long-term reliability and construction materials.

What brand of faucets do plumbers prefer?

Plumbers consistently recommend Delta, Moen, and Kohler. These brands are top choices because they are highly reliable, built with durable materials (like solid brass and ceramic discs), and—most importantly—their replacement parts are universally available and backed by lifetime warranties.

What is the average lifespan of a faucet?

Most faucets last between 10 to 15 years, though high-quality models can reach 20 years or more. Your fixture's exact lifespan depends heavily on its material, your home's water quality, and daily wear and tear.

Is Moen or Kohler better?

Neither brand is universally "better," as both are industry-standard, high-quality choices. However, they cater to different priorities: Moen is favored for reliability, ease of repair, and value, while Kohler is the go-to for luxury designs and premium finishes.

What brand of faucets last the longest?

For long-term reliability, the most trusted faucet brands are Delta, Moen, and Kohler. These brands feature solid brass or stainless steel bodies, heavy-duty ceramic disc valves, and exceptional "Limited Lifetime" warranties. Replacement parts are universally easy to find and service.

Is Delta more expensive than Moen?

Delta is generally considered the more affordable brand overall, offering a wider range of entry-level and budget-friendly options. Moen tends to lean more premium, with a slightly higher baseline price, although both brands overlap heavily in the mid-range and high-end markets.

How much does Home Depot charge to install a faucet?

Home Depot faucet installation typically costs between $130 and $350 in labor, with an average of about $195. When factoring in the price of the faucet, the total cost for the project usually ranges from $250 to $600+.

What are signs of a bad faucet installation?

Incorrect Mounting or Misalignment

A misaligned faucet may cause poor water flow direction, leaks around the base, or even stress on the supply lines. If the faucet shifts or isn't securely fastened after installation, gaskets may not seal properly, leading to water damage under the sink.
